Abstract

The problems of convergence and stability of adaptive active noise control systems with the Filtered-Reference LMS algorithm are discussed. First, the assumptions required to derive convergence conditions are collected and addressed. Then, it is demonstrated that feedback systems are subject to convergence conditions different than those used for feedforward systems. Moreover, the problems of convergence of the adaptation algorithm and stability of the structural feedback loop are coupled. Theoretical considerations are supported by simulations experiments.
